Abstract

Die Erfindung betrifft einen Thermostat, umfassend ein Trägerelement, das in einem Gehäuse verankerbar ist, ein Ventilelement, das relativ zu dem Trägerelement bewegbar ist, wobei das Ventilelement in einer ersten Position an dem Trägerelement anliegt, wodurch ein Kanal innerhalb des Gehäuses verschließbar ist und in einer zweiten Position, die von der ersten Position unterschiedlich ist, nicht an dem Trägerelement anliegt, wodurch der Kanal offenbar ist, und ein Wachselement, das an dem Trägerelement angeordnet und mit dem Ventilelement mechanisch verbunden ist und das eingerichtet ist, bei einer Temperaturänderung einen Hub zu erzeugen, mit dem das Ventilelement bewegbar ist.
